As method Handle indicators, warn and motion amounts are made to enable remedial motion to happen that may avert a process from deviating absolutely uncontrolled and making water unfit for its supposed use. This “intended use” bare minimum high quality is usually generally known as a “specification” or “limit”. Inside the opening paragraphs of this chapter, rationale was offered for no microbial specifications becoming incorporated in the entire body of the bulk water (Purified H2o and Water for Injection) monographs. This doesn't signify that the consumer shouldn't have microbial specifications for these waters. On the contrary, in many scenarios this sort of specifications must be recognized via the person. The microbial specification should really replicate the utmost microbial degree at which the drinking water remains match to be used with no compromising the quality requirements of the process or solution exactly where the h2o is made use of. Since water from the supplied program could have a lot of makes use of, one of the most stringent of these takes advantage of must be utilised to establish this specification. Wherever correct, a microbial specification could possibly be qualitative along with quantitative. To put it differently, the volume of whole microorganisms can be as crucial as the number of a selected microorganism as well as the absence of a particular microorganism. Microorganisms that are regarded for being problematic could include opportunistic or overt pathogens, nonpathogenic indicators of doubtless undetected pathogens, or microorganisms regarded to compromise a process or merchandise, such as by currently being proof against a preservative or able to proliferate in or degrade a product. These microorganisms comprise an normally sick-outlined team referred to as “objectionable microorganisms”. Since objectionable is a expression check here relative to the h2o's use, the listing of microorganisms in this sort of a gaggle needs to be tailored to People species Using the opportunity for being existing and problematic. Their damaging impression is most frequently shown when they're existing in substantial quantities, but based on the species, an allowable stage may exist, under which they will not be viewed as objectionable. As mentioned higher than, alert and action stages for the supplied system Handle attribute are accustomed to support retain technique control and keep away from exceeding the go/fall short specification for that attribute. Warn and motion degrees may be both quantitative and qualitative. They may include amounts of whole microbial counts or recoveries of precise microorganisms.

Distillation Distillation units offer chemical and microbial purification by way of thermal vaporization, mist elimination, and water vapor condensation. Many different patterns is offered which include solitary result, a number of result, and vapor compression. The latter two configurations are Generally Utilized in more substantial programs on account of their producing capability and efficiency. Distilled h2o devices have to have unique feed drinking water controls than necessary by membrane techniques. For distillation, due consideration needs to be supplied to prior elimination of hardness and silica impurities that may foul or corrode the warmth transfer surfaces together with prior elimination of Individuals impurities that may volatize and condense together with the drinking water vapor.
